Sustainability Manager

INFONAVIT, Mexico

June 2013 – Present

  • INFONAVIT is an autonomous organization with a corporate government that includes equal representation of the labor, employer and Federal Government sectors. It manages around 25% of Mexican workers' savings, and is the largest mortgage lender to lowincome families in Mexico and Latin America.
  • Responsible for the design and implementation of financial instruments that aid in the sustainable development of the housing sector, improving the environment, promoting the incorporation of sustainability criteria in house building and urban development, mitigating climate change, and ensuring energy and water savings.
